A Research Regarding The Drug and Their Clinical Benefits
Tesamorelin, a synthetic GHRH analog , operates on a sophisticated physiological mechanism. It triggers the pituitary gland to release growth hormone , increasing its total production. Unlike direct growth hormone injection, tesamorelin indirectly affects GH production, potentially lessening the side effects associated with chronic GH administration. Present therapeutic uses mainly center on decreasing fat around organs in individuals with HIV-associated lipodystrophy , a disorder frequently detected in people undergoing antiretroviral medication. Further studies have been examining new uses for different diseases, including sarcopenia and tissue repair . The strategy aims to leverage the body's human growth hormone response for therapeutic advantage .
